Try to negotiate with any collections agents when they ask for money. They may have purchased your debt for a low price. For this reason many will accept an amount less than what was originally owed. Use that information to rid yourself of debt for very little money.

Use a flexible spending account. Using the flexible spending account to pay down medical bills or daycare can actually help you save money in the long run. These types of accounts permit you to allot a specific amount of untaxed dollars for healthcare or childcare expenses. There are certain conditions to these accounts, and you will have to talk with a tax professional.

Have you thought about a credit card that offers rewards? Anyone who regularly pays off their credit card in full is the perfect candidate for this program. Reward cards provide you with cash back, airline miles, and other little perks on your everyday purchases. Do some research to learn about which reward cards are available to you, and get the one that gives you the best bang for your buck.
